My husband and I are trying to breed dubia roaches. We won a breeder starter kit off of a facebook christmas giveaway. It came with roach chow, water crystals, water conditioner, small food bowl, 25 adult female and 10 male dubia roaches. I have read that people normally keep 1 male to every 10 females. they always feeding off their smaller males and keeping the female count up for colony growth. I been having issues sexing them because they are one molt away from being full adults for fresh breeding. After searching all morning, I found a site that helps sexing them. I would leave yours as they are. I personally just leave them to it and don't have a set ratio of males to females but many have 1 male to four females. Keep them warm and fed on high protein foods and leave for 6 months. After this you will have loads.
